CSBB Portfolio Planning Lead
Truist is seeking a highly-motivated and strategic CSBB Portfolio Planning Lead to oversee and guide the development of their Consumer and Small Business Banking portfolio strategy. The role involves collaborating with executive stakeholders and cross-functional partners to deliver on long-term operational and strategic objectives while leading junior teammates.

Responsibilities
Support the development and maintenance of the comprehensive CSBB portfolio strategy aligned to the enterprise's 5-year strategic vision, objectives, and financial results
Support the development and publishing of the CSBB Execution Roadmap as well as the CSBB Consolidated Portfolio to the Chief Consumer Banking Officer
Support the portfolio optimization strategy, to ensure strategic / operational alignment, efficient resourcing, trade-off decisions, and balance of risk
Monitor and report on the ongoing health of the CSBB Execution Roadmap and CSBB Consolidated Portfolio
Partner with cross-functional stakeholders to foster strong relationships and deliver impactful outcomes
Lead and delegate small to medium tasks to junior teammates
Effective presentation skills and adequate executive presence
Comfortable working with ambiguity and tight deadlines
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's Degree from an accredited university
+ 5 years of combined professional experience in Consumer Banking, Financial Services, Management Consulting, Product Management, Technology or other relevant field(s)
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(PowerPoint, Excel, Word, Visio, Project)
Preferred
+ 7 years of combined professional experience in Consumer Banking, Financial Services, Management Consulting, Product Management, Technology or other relevant field(s)
+ 2 years in a Strategic discipline
+ 2 years' experience in Financial Analysis
+ 2 years' experience in Strategic Planning
+ 3 years' experience in Management Consulting
Strategic Road Mapping and / or OKR Framework familiarity
Master's degree in business administration from a top-tier University
